Everywhere you look companies are making sustainability commitments – but where is the action? What does net zero mean if you’re still funding new fossil fuel projects? What is ‘caring about the planet’ if you’re driving deforestation and displacement of communities?

AGMs– Annual General Meetings - are a chance to hold companies to account. All public companies have to hold them. Universities are often shareholders in these companies and can vote on shareholder resolutions – similar to policy committing the company to take action.
